Latest Developments on Nawaf Al-Aqeedi's Condition

Friday 19-09-2025
The Saudi newspaper "Al-Riyadiyah" reported that Nawaf Al-Aqeedi, the goalkeeper for Al-Nassr's first football team, has completed his rehabilitation program from a muscle tear injury.

The source clarified that the medical staff at Al-Nassr has given the green light for Al-Aqeedi to join the team training starting Friday, in preparation for the match against Riyadh on Saturday in the third round of the Roshen Saudi League, while awaiting a decision from Portuguese coach Jorge Jesus regarding his inclusion in the match squad.

The 25-year-old goalkeeper missed the match against FC Istiklol Dushanbe in the AFC Champions League, as well as the match against Al-Khulood in the second round of the league, while he had started in the opening match against Al-Taawoun, preferred over Brazilian goalkeeper Pinto.

The goalkeeper sustained the injury during the Saudi national team's camp in the Czech Republic (August 31 – September 8), which prevented him from participating in the Green's training and their two friendly matches against North Macedonia and the Czech Republic.
